József Eötvös Memorial Museum - Ercsi
The hotel enteriour
Address: 2451, Ercsi Eötvös József utca 33.
Phone number: (25) 492-075, (25) 505-840
Opening hours: On prior notice
The first Minister of Education of Hungary, József Eötvös spent most of his childhood at his grandparens' property in Ercsi. According to his wii he was burried here in the family grave. The museum was also furnished here, in the guest-house attached to the family mansion.

The Eötvös József memorial hall was formed by the National Pedagogical Library in 1971, after a work of arrangement and collection of several years. The memorial hall was extended by the local council several times. The modern and spectacular exhibition was established by the Pedagogical Museum in 1988. Since 1997 the local government has been caring for the museum.

Besides the exhibition, which attracts about three thousands visitors every year - visitors can search in the continuously growing library and archives which can first of all give help to university and college graduates.
Permanent exhibitions
A taste of the exhibition
We can follow his course of life and role he played in the literal life. The documents presenting the information in connection with his son, the physicist are also of interest.
